A.R.S. § 1-317 Beirut marine barracks bombing remembrance day
0.2K chars
A. October 23, in each year, shall be observed as Beirut marine barracks bombing remembrance day. B. Beirut marine barracks bombing remembrance day is not a legal holiday.
A.R.S. § 1-318 Public lands day
0.1K chars
A. The first Saturday in April, in each year, shall be observed as public lands day. B. Public lands day is not a legal holiday.

A.R.S. § 1-402 Reports on common problem resolution
0.2K chars
The state agencies that are involved in border issues under section 1-401 shall provide, periodically, recommendations to the legislature on how to resolve problems relating to border issues.
